Overview

The Monoprice 100364 is a passive USB 2.0 adapter that bridges a USB-A female port to a USB-B male plug — a straightforward physical conversion with no active electronics involved. Its specifications are deliberately minimal: USB-A female input, USB-B male output, USB 2.0 compliance (480 Mbps), and backward compatibility with USB 1.1 and 1.0 signaling. The practical value is narrow but real — it lets you reuse an existing USB-A cable to reach a USB-B device port (printers, audio interfaces, MIDI controllers, scanners) without sourcing a new cable. There is no performance tuning possible here; the adapter passes USB 2.0 signals through as-is.

This adapter belongs in a cable kit or spare-parts drawer rather than as a permanent fixture in a performance-sensitive setup. It is built for the scenario where the right cable isn't handy and a quick adapter solves the problem. Power users running USB 3.0 storage or high-throughput devices should note that this adapter will bottleneck any USB 3.0 device to USB 2.0 speeds — it does not pass SuperSpeed signaling. For the use cases it is actually designed for — connecting legacy USB-B peripherals via an existing USB-A cable run — it performs competently and requires zero configuration.

Frequently Asked Questions

It presents a USB-A female receptacle on one end and a USB-B male plug on the other. This lets you extend or repurpose an existing USB-A to USB-A cable to terminate in USB-B — useful when you need to reach a USB-B device port without buying a new cable.
It supports USB 2.0 speeds, capped at 480 Mbps theoretical throughput. It is also backward-compatible with USB 1.1 (12 Mbps) and USB 1.0 (1.5 Mbps) devices.
Physically, a USB-B male connector can mate with USB 3.0 Type-B female ports on some devices, but electrically it will negotiate down to USB 2.0 speeds. You will not get USB 3.0 throughput through this adapter.
No. It is a passive electrical adapter with no active components — no firmware, no drivers, and no configuration required. Plug it in and it works.
